As nouns the difference between eutrophic and eutrophication
is that eutrophic is (medicine) a eutrophic medicine while eutrophication is (agriculture) the process of becoming eutrophic.
As an adjective eutrophic
is (agriculture|of a body of water) being rich in nutrients and minerals and therefore having an excessive growth of algae and thus a diminished oxygen content to the detriment of other organisms.
